That Camaro concept is exactly the direction I wish and hope that the Camaro goes in future generations. As a somewhat younger guy (25), I am less interested in the bold heritage design of the new Mustang and apparently new Camaro as I am in taking some of those design cues and making something thoroughly modern. For instance, you can tell from the fender creases and quarter panel that the shape is 1st gen inspired. But I don't think anyone would say that the concept is the dreaded "retro." The front lower fascia is a bit too concept car futuristic, but I feel this is a better evolution of design than the other 5th gen renditions I've seen that have been described as "pretty close."
This concept reminds me of the first time I saw a 4th gen and thought, "Who the hell needs a Ferrari when I can buy a car that looks like and performs like an exotic for $20K"
